Abstract
In Italy, an attenuated Bacillus anthracis strain, named `Carbosap', is use d for immunization against ovine and bovine anthrax. Analysis on `Carbosap' , Sterne vaccine strain F34 and Pasteur vaccine strain SS104, were performe d using primers specific for the sequences, encoding the toxic factors, loc ated on plasmids pXO1 and pXO2 and primers specific for the chromosome. The results obtained from polymerase chain reaction (PCR) assay revealed the p resence of both plasmids pXO1 and pXO2 in `Carbosap' strain. This study sho wed that the `Carbosap' vaccine strain has a different plasmid pattern in c omparison to Pasteur vaccine strain SS104 and Sterne vaccine strain F34. (C ) 2001 Elsevier Science Ltd.
